Özet

In this work, we reported the synthesis of ruthenium-p-cymene-Schiff base complexes (KB-1, KB-2) containing Schiff base ligands with the transfer hydrogenation (TH) of a series of ketones. The KB-1 and KB-2 complexes were characterized and used by different spectroscopic techniques, including H-1 and C-13-NMR, FT-IR, mass, TGA, microanalysis and UV-Vis spectroscopy. The various characterization data suggested that Schiff base ligands coordinated through O atom of carbonyl group, N atom of azomethine and deprotonated phenolic O atoms with Ru metal ion in (2:1) molar ratio having the general formulas [Ru(p-cymene)L1]center dot Cl center dot 0.5H(2)O and [RuCl(p-cymene)L2]center dot Cl. Molecular structures of KB-1 and KB-2 complexes were found as pseudo-octahedral geometry. The complexes were screened as catalysts in the TH reactions. The results have revealed that KB-1 and KB-2 complexes showed efficient catalytic activity for the TH of ketones. [GRAPHICS]
